Output 5d85d8c847761f81bd17e7a86295983a66db1a7946d8a6cf6cdb20d8689ba97b:1

value
17029035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9376ac6f7c64c60550033e27d814f23cf5c8b48d OP_EQUAL
address
3F8jRKwoBXACGr3pZPJRdYYv264ung79HH
transaction
5d85d8c847761f81bd17e7a86295983a66db1a7946d8a6cf6cdb20d8689ba97b
spent
false

6 Sat Ranges